Output 40ca89de95fcb7b8109d88f77cbe532f2499bd5b13f7a4d566283f7a37fb30c2:0

value
15368679
script pubkey
OP_HASH160 OP_PUSHBYTES_20 69f374d74a3fd71c224add1c2acea5bb3f3d6b1a OP_EQUAL
address
3BMEXLKPnXCLEtTCJhtPNhpsJ8n1tNhY2u
transaction
40ca89de95fcb7b8109d88f77cbe532f2499bd5b13f7a4d566283f7a37fb30c2
spent
true